Shasta Nelson
Shasta Nelson, MDiv, is a leading expert on friendship and healthy relationships, creator of a global community, keynote speaker, author of several books, and popular media resource. She is turned to frequently for her expertise by magazines and newspapers, online and print, including New York Times, Washington Post, USA Today, Forbes, Real Simple, and Health, and has been interviewed on TV shows such as Steve Harvey’s Steve, Katie Couric’s Katie, Fox Business, The Early Show, and TODAY. As a keynote speaker and trainer, she speaks across the country, facilitates company off-sites, and consults with organizations committed to connection. Her spirited and soulful voice for strong relationships can be found in her previous books, Frientimacy: How to Deepen Friendships for Lifelong Health and Happiness (Seal Press/Hachette, 2016) and Friendships Don’t Just Happen! The Guide to Creating a Meaningful Circle of Girlfriends (Turner Books, 2013).
